Fruitland
Fruitland is an unincorporated community and Census-designated place in San Juan County, New Mexico, United States. As of the 2020 census, Fruitland had a population of 771.- Type: Village with 771 residents

Nenahnezad
Village
Nenahnezad is a census-designated place in San Juan County, New Mexico, United States. As of the 2020 census, Nenahnezad had a population of 576. Nenahnezad is a chapter community just to the south of Fruitland, between the towns of Farmington and Shiprock.
Kirtland
Village
Kirtland is a town, made up of part of the former census-designated place of the same name in San Juan County, New Mexico, United States. As of the 2020 census, Kirtland had a population of 585. It is part of the Farmington Metropolitan Statistical Area. Kirtland is situated 2 miles east of Fruitland.
Upper Fruitland
Village
Upper Fruitland is a census-designated place in San Juan County, New Mexico, United States. As of the 2020 census, Upper Fruitland had a population of 1,623. It is part of the Farmington Metropolitan Statistical Area. Upper Fruitland is situated 5 miles east of Fruitland.
